Installing OVFtool 4.3.0 U3 on Fedora 31
I'm trying to install the OVFtool (version 4.3.0 U3) on my Fedora 31 workstation, but the install bundle file fails with this error:
sudo ./VMware-ovftool-4.3.0-13981069-lin.x86_64.bundle
Extracting VMware Installer...done.
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"/usr/lib/vmware-installer/3.0.0/vmware-installer.py", line 19, in <module>
from vmis.core.common import SYSTEM_BOOTSTRAP, SYSTEM_DATABASE, ParseExceptionTuple
File "/usr/lib/vmware-installer/3.0.0/vmis/core/common.py", line 14, in <module>
from vmis.core import install
File "/usr/lib/vmware-installer/3.0.0/vmis/core/install.py", line 16, in <module>
from vmis.core.component import ComponentError, ComponentTypes
File "/usr/lib/vmware-installer/3.0.0/vmis/core/component.py", line 14, in <module>
from gzip import GzipFile
File "/usr/lib/vmware-installer/3.0.0/python/lib/gzip.py", line 9, in <module>
import zlib
ModuleNotFoundError: No module named 'zlib'
From research I've seen various notes that some packages (ncurses-compat-libs python3-gzipstream python3-zipstream zlib-devel) might be missing, but these are all installed and up-to-date.
Any further suggestions?
I suspect that it might be Python-3 related (this has Python 3.7.5), but as Python 2 is end-of-life in January I would have expected the 4.3.0-U3 release to be updated already.
